St. Helena has been a dominant force so far, but they're in the middle of a mini-slump at the moment. The contest between them and the Kelseyville Knights didn't end well, with the St. Helena Saints falling 66-52. The loss was a bit of a surprise, as the Saints came into the game with a sizable advantage in MaxPreps' California basketball rankings (they are ranked 256th, while the Knights are ranked 810th).
St. Helena's loss ended a five-game streak of away wins and brought them to 12-2. As for Kelseyville, they moved to 7-8 with that win, which also ended their four-game losing streak.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. St. Helena will challenge Lower Lake at 6:30 p.m. on Friday. St. Helena is facing Lower Lake at the right time seeing as Lower Lake is stuck on a nine-game losing streak. As for Kelseyville, they will square off against Upper Lake at 6:30 p.m. on Friday.
